CentOS7怎么刪除MySQL:完整卸載指南
步驟1:停止MySQL服務(wù)
執(zhí)行以下命令停止正在運(yùn)行的MySQL服務(wù):
systemctl stop mysqld
禁用MySQL開(kāi)機(jī)自啟動(dòng):
systemctl disable mysqld
步驟2:查找并卸載MySQL軟件包
通過(guò)RPM命令查詢已安裝的MySQL相關(guān)包:
rpm -qa | grep -i mysql
使用yum remove
卸載所有列出的軟件包,例如:
yum remove mysql-community-server mysql-community-client
步驟3:刪除MySQL數(shù)據(jù)及配置文件
手動(dòng)刪除MySQL的數(shù)據(jù)目錄和配置文件:
rm -rf /var/lib/mysql
rm -rf /etc/my.cnf
rm -rf /etc/my.cnf.d
步驟4:清理依賴項(xiàng)和緩存
使用以下命令清理YUM緩存及無(wú)用依賴:
yum clean all
yum autoremove
驗(yàn)證MySQL是否完全刪除
執(zhí)行mysql --version
命令,若提示未找到命令,則表明卸載成功。
注意事項(xiàng)
- 操作前備份重要數(shù)據(jù)庫(kù)文件,避免數(shù)據(jù)丟失。
- 若通過(guò)源碼編譯安裝,需額外刪除編譯目錄及環(huán)境變量配置。